The core idea
The Difference Between a Helpful Mistake and a Dangerous One highlights a failure mode that appears only after AI is embedded in real decisions.
What actually happens
AI systems operate on patterns, not consequences. When they are placed inside workflows without clear ownership:
- errors propagate
- responsibility blurs
- humans disengage too early
System insight
Most failures are not technical - they are organizational.
How to think about it
Ask three questions before deploying AI:
- What decision is being influenced?
- Who approves the outcome?
- What happens if it’s wrong?
Takeaway
AI should accelerate judgment - not replace accountability.
